This week on Scarred For Life, Andy Bush and Dave Lawrence are joined by impressionist, comedian, actor and lifelong Doctor Who fan Jon Culshaw.
Jon takes us on a wonderfully nostalgic journey through the television, books and documentaries that shaped his imagination growing up. Along the way he explains why fear is really a form of curiosity, discusses his fascination with butterflies, ghosts, UFOs and aliens, and reveals how childhood scares helped inspire a lifetime of storytelling and performance.
His three scars are the terrifying Sea Devils from Jon Pertwee's era of Doctor Who, the chilling 1977 BBC UFO documentary Out of This World, and the wonderfully unsettling Usborne Book of Ghosts. It's a conversation full of classic British sci-fi, paranormal mysteries, television nostalgia and some spectacular impressions along the way.
Plus, Jon shares his thoughts on AI, explains why the communal experience of watching television is disappearing, debates the existence of extraterrestrial life, and recalls why Doctor Who always made children feel safe, no matter how frightening the monsters became.
